Crime Prevention: Approaches, Practices, and Evaluations, Eleventh Edition, offers an engaging, evidence-based, and impartial exploration of interventions designed to reduce and prevent deviance. This comprehensive text examines the entire gamut of prevention strategies, ranging from physical environmental design and developmental prevention to identifying high-risk individuals and implementing situational initiatives and partnerships.

The content is organized into three essential frameworks:

  • Primary Prevention: Measures designed to mitigate conditions that foster deviance.
  • Secondary Prevention: Programs directed toward persons or conditions with a high potential for deviance.
  • Tertiary Prevention: Interventions focused on individuals who have already committed crimes to prevent future offenses.
